Long synopsis : The Heart is Deceitful Above All Things, adapted from best-selling cult author J.T. Leroy's remarkable autobiographical novel, is the story of a childhood turned inside-out, seen through the eyes of a boy, Jeremiah, and his mother, Sarah, an impulsive, insatiable, utterly lost young woman who works as a truck-stop prostitute in the Southern states of America. We follow Jeremiah as he is bounced between his foster parents, his fundamentalist grandparents and a vagabond existence on the road with Sarah, passing through endless drug dens, shotgun shacks, fleapit motels and strip joints populated by low-lives, predators, junkies and criminals.
